Transaction a2831d5db93960cbe4d8bce34e53cf93a0f8dbd61614de0dc959857dbfb61353
1 Input
1 Outputs
- a2831d5db93960cbe4d8bce34e53cf93a0f8dbd61614de0dc959857dbfb61353:0
value 116902
address 3HJXSMUfbKQyHMbr5txgAEcF7Z2kEW5oET